What is the Law Regarding Employment in Rancho Cordova?

Employment law refers to the body of laws in Rancho Cordova that regulate employees, employers, and independent contractors. Employment issues that are controlled by these laws include hiring policies, wage amounts, and termination procedures. Employers and their employees alike should be aware of Rancho Cordova employment laws.

"At-Will" vs. Contract Employment Terms

Occasionally an employment contract is used that sets a particular length of employment, but most of the times employment is considered to be on an "at-will" basis. "At-will" employment means that either the employer or the employee can terminate the position at any given time, even without a particular reason, so long as the termination does not violate the law In the instance that the employer and employee have an employment contract, laws from both the state and federal government will apply to the city of Rancho Cordova

Anti-Discrimination laws in Rancho Cordova

Discriminating at any time of employment such as hiring, workplace environment, and terminating, is illegal according to laws applicable to Rancho Cordova residents. Residents of Rancho Cordova are regulated by laws which make it illegal to discriminate against members of particular categories. These categories include race, age, gender, national origin, disability, and religion.

Discrimination claims can typically be heard in front of an administrative agency such as the EEOC. Some attorneys specialize in the field of discrimination claims.

Life in Rancho Cordova

Rancho Cordova, California is a city in Sacramento County. It was incorporated in 2003, and currently has a population of about 65,000 people.

However, up to 45,000 workers commute to Rancho Cordova on a daily basis, which causes its population to spike during working hours on most days. This makes it the second-largest employment hub in the Sacramento area.

The economy of Rancho Cordova, California is driven by industries such as healthcare, insurance, and retail. Also, because Sacramento is the state capital, a large number of Rancho Cordova, California residents work for the state government, and commute to Sacramento. Many of these state employees are administrative professionals, such as lawyers.
